Salem, In vs Djanet Climate & Distance Between

Algeria flag
  • The distance between Salem, In, Usa and Djanet, Algeria is approximately 8,782 km or 5,457 mi.
  • To reach Salem, In in this distance one would set out from Djanet bearing 308°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Salem, In bearing 247.6° or WSW .
  • Salem, In has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Djanet has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Salem, In is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ome whereas Djanet is in or near the subtropical desert biome.
  • The average temperature is 11 °C (19.8°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.6 °C (11.9°F) more in Salem, In.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1139 mm (44.8 in) more which is equivalent to 1139 l/m² (27.95 US gal/ft²) or 11,390,000 l/ha (1,217,667 US gal/ac) more. About 78 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14.7° lower in Salem, In than in Djanet.
